HARRY BROWNE
Libertarian Harry Browne, died from ALS March 1st.
A number of us in the Manhattan and New York Libertarian Party, like many around the world remember Harry in his quiet logic as an elegantly persuasive voice of Freedom. Harry was Libertarian candidate for president in 1996 and 2000 , and author of numerous books , perhaps best known "How I Found Freedom in an Unfree World".
Harry and his contributions to Liberty will be remembered by those who knew him personally, and those who knew him only thru his writing, media, and reputation. Please come and share your memories with us.
